Projekta CLI
Projekta is a powerful CLI (Command Line Interface) that streamlines the process of creating frontend and backend projects. With an intuitive command-line interface, Projekta automates project creation for various languages and frameworks.
Installation
To use Projekta, ensure that you have Node.js installed on your system. Then, install Projekta globally by running the following command:
npm install -g projekta
Usage
To start using Projekta, simply run the following command:
npx projekta
The CLI offers two specialties to choose from: Frontend and Backend. If you select "Frontend," Projekta provides a list of popular frontend languages and frameworks, including React, Vue, Angular, Preact, Lit, Svelte, Solid, and Qwik. On the other hand, if you choose "Backend," Projekta offers backend languages and frameworks such as Express, NestJS, Python, and Django.
Once you make your selection, Projekta automatically generates the project's basic structure, installs the required dependencies, and opens the project in your default code editor.
